The Top Five Best Places to Visit
National Aquarium (Baltimore, Maryland): Home to over 20,000 animals, including sharks, dolphins, and sea turtles, and featuring a 4-D immersion theatre and a rainforest exhibit, this popular destination is perfect for families and animal lovers of all ages.
Smithsonian National Air and Space Museum (Washington, D.C.): Located just outside of Washington, D.C., this museum offers visitors the chance to explore over 60 years of aviation and space history. See the original Wright Flyer, the Apollo 11 Command Module, and much more.
Great Falls Park (McLean, Virginia): This park boasts breathtaking views of the Potomac River and its waterfalls. Take a hike on one of the many trails, including the Billy Goat Trail, or enjoy a picnic by the river.
Wolf Trap National Park for the Performing Arts (Vienna, Virginia): Known for its concert performances, this outdoor venue also offers nature trails and free National Park Service ranger programs. Check their calendar for upcoming performances.
The Mosaic District (Merrifield, Virginia): This outdoor shopping center features a variety of stores, restaurants, and activities for all ages. Enjoy a coffee at one of the many coffee shops, catch a movie at the Angelika Film Center, or shop at a variety of specialty boutiques.
